你查询的IP:[168.160.73.163]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询222.176.190.108 203.86.171.50 120.64.222.191 58.14.101.50 221.196.177.54 202.70.150.187 121.32.181.129 121.60.55.90 119.20.63.105 168.160.73.163 116.66.143.1 123.249.55.133 124.108.40.251 124.40.112.172 203.156.192.110 123.99.128.60 59.64.4.36 119.3.97.89 124.126.12.197 60.245.128.207 125.104.230.122 121.55.138.88 121.59.109.194 221.199.6.23 116.60.78.158 203.95.226.242 117.48.238.180 125.62.26.44 222.168.166.101 203.100.192.91 192.188.170.132